How to Calculate It: Step by Step

Alright, let's get into the actual calculation. The question is: what percent of 6.In real terms, 6 is 28. 71?

The formula for this kind of problem is straightforward:

percentage = (part / whole) × 100

In this case, we want to know what percentage 28.Here's the thing — 71 is of 6. Even so, 6. So 28.71 is our "part," and 6.6 is our "whole.

Let's plug it in:

percentage = (28.71 / 6.6) × 100

First, we do the division: 28.71 divided by 6.6.

Grab a calculator if you want, or do it by hand—I'll wait. But here's what you get:

28.71 ÷ 6.6 = 4.35

Now multiply that by 100:

4.35 × 100 = 435

So, 28.71 is 435% of 6.6.

That means it's more than four times larger. Which makes sense when you think about it—6.6 times 4 is 26.4, and 28.71 is a bit more than that.

What if I’m dealing with very small numbers?
Tiny values can amplify rounding errors. Keep at least two extra decimal places during the intermediate division, then round only the final percentage. Most calculators let you keep the full result before you apply the × 100 step.

Can I use percentages to compare unrelated data sets?
Percentages are powerful for showing relative change, but they lose the context of absolute magnitude. A 200 % increase on a $1 item is still just $3, while a 200 % increase on a $1,000 item jumps to $3,000. Always pair the percentage with the raw numbers for a complete picture.

What’s the best way to handle percentages that exceed 100 %?
Remember that a percentage over 100 % simply means the new value is more than the original. If you need to express “how much larger” rather than “how much of,” subtract 100 % from the result. To give you an idea, 435 % means the figure is 335 % higher than the baseline.
